Cables and conductors can be placed in the same cable tray

Cables and conductors rated 600 volts or less can be installed in the same cable tray, but power, control, and communication cables should generally be separated to prevent interference and comply with NEC requirements.

NEC Guidelines

According to NEC Article 392, cable trays are a support system for electrical wiring, including power, control, and communication circuits, and they are not considered raceways like conduits . Cables rated 600 volts or less may be installed together in the same tray without additional separation, provided the tray is not overfilled and cables are properly supported and secured . For cables rated over 600 volts, either Type MC cables must be used or a solid barrier must separate them from lower-voltage cables .

Separation and Interference Considerations

While the NEC allows multiple cables in the same tray, power and signal/control cables should be separated to reduce electromagnetic interference (EMI) and cross-talk . A common practice is to maintain a minimum separation of two inches, though the exact distance may vary depending on cable type, voltage, and installation conditions . Ladder trays provide better ventilation and are preferred for power cables, while solid-bottom trays may be used where EMI is a concern .

Securing and Support

Cables must be fastened at intervals according to the manufacturer's instructions and NEC requirements. For non-horizontal runs, cables should be secured to transverse members of the tray, and supports should prevent stress where cables enter raceways . Listed cable ties or other approved securing methods are required to maintain proper support and prevent sagging or damage .

Fill Limits

Cable tray fill must comply with NEC fill rules to avoid overheating. Single-conductor cables are typically installed in a single layer, and the sum of cable diameters should not exceed the tray width . Multiconductor cables may be layered according to manufacturer and NEC specifications, but overfilling can reduce airflow and ampacity, leading to potential safety hazards .

Summary

  • Cables rated ≤600V: Can share the same tray if fill and support requirements are met.
  • Cables rated >600V: Must be separated by a solid barrier or use Type MC cables.
  • Power vs signal/control cables: Maintain separation to reduce EMI.
  • Securing: Use listed cable ties and proper support intervals.
  • Tray type: Ladder trays for ventilation; solid-bottom trays for EMI-sensitive installations. Following these guidelines ensures compliance with NEC standards, prevents overheating, and minimizes interference between different types of cables.
